FHA Loan applicants must have a minimum FICO score of 580 to qualify for the low down payment advantage which is currently at 3.5%. If your credit score is below 580, the down payment requirement is 10%.

Regardless of which fha loan program is right for you, HUD has approved a network of FHA approved lenders who can help you. Not every lender is FHA approved, however, if a lender is FHA approved, they are regularly subjected to strict audits by the government and will most likely do their best to make sure you get in the right FHA loan program for your needs.

However, as it stands now, for a buyer to qualify for either an FHA or conventional loan, it typically must be two years since a bankruptcy was discharged and three years since a foreclosure or short.
The FHA does not insure commercial property and you cannot use an FHA loan to finance your primary home if you live in a fraternity or sorority house. Additionally, the FHA imposes loan limits on home financing so you cannot use an FHA loan to buy or refinance a home, if the dollar amount involved exceeds fha limits.

FHA loan rates can be lower than conventional loan rates like the 30-year fixed, but they can end up being more expensive due to mortgage insurance costs. Mortgage loans with less than 20 percent down generally have to carry mortgage insurance, but the insurance on FHA loans is more expensive than insurance on conventional loans.
The FHA requires that borrowers have a credit score above 500 to qualify for an FHA-backed loan, and a score of 580 or higher to qualify for the lowest down payment amount. However, many lenders will prefer a credit score above 620.
